BABY ACCIDENTALLY STRANGLED IN COT

(P.A,) BLENHEIM, This Day. A 14-months-old baby, Michael John Kerwin, son of Mr and Mrs T. N. Kerwin, of Picton, was found' dead in his cot on Saturday with the looped end of an electric light ceiling switch cord round his neck. The' baby was put down to rest at 10.30 a.m. and as no noise was heard from the room his mother presumed he was asleep. When she visited the room at 1.15 p.m. she found the babv face down in the cot with the switch cord round his neck and partially suspending the body. At the inquest a verdict that death was due to accidental .strangulation was returned by the coroner.
